Mission

The Garden of the Phoenix Foundation was established in 2009 as a not-for-profit organization in order to partner with the Chicago Park District to ensure that the Garden of the Phoenix is maintained and enhanced as an extraordinary public space for all visitors to learn about Japan and experience Japanese culture while enjoying a place of great historical significance and natural beauty. Over the past 120 years, the Garden of the Phoenix has evolved to become one of the most important sites in America reflecting the past and future of U.S.-Japan relations.To celebrate the 120th anniversary of the covenant signed by Japan and the City of Chicago that this richly historic space would be maintained in perpetuity, the Chicago Park District planted over 120 cherry trees in Jackson Park, and a new website was launched to share the Garden's stories now and with future generations through the generous support of the Omron Foundation, Inc.
